Does resting state functional connectivity differ between mild cognitive impairment and early Alzheimer's dementia?

This study aimed to investigate differences in functional connectivity (FC) among different resting state networks (RSN) in clinically non-progressive mild cognitive impairment (MCI) and Alzheimer's disease (AD).
